The Seiko 6309 is the automatic dive watch Seiko built from 1976 to 1988, the piece that set the house diver's look for a generation: a rounded cushion case whose crown tucks in at four o'clock, which is where the nickname "Turtle" comes from. It rates to 150 metres, shows day and date, and runs the calibre 6309, a workhorse automatic that could be wound only by wearing it — no hand-winding, no hacking — which is part of why it earned a reputation as nearly unkillable and affordable. It was Seiko's recreational diver for a dozen years, and the shape proved durable enough that Seiko revived it in the Prospex line in 2015. (Worn & Wound)
